NVGS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2017 in Review

79 of the 4,011 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Navigator Holdings (NVGS) for Q2 2017, worth a combined $305M — down 41% from $521M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 19 funds closed out of NVGS and 14 opened new positions — a net loss of 5 holders — while 19 trimmed existing stakes and 30 added.

The largest buyer was Horizon Kinetics, adding an estimated $3.62M. The largest seller was Lord, Abbett & Co, exiting entirely with an estimated $13.8M sold.
